Output d7f7c8107121371e4e90a860e5a8a38476443628e3286a84e1ffbe3bc17fd6f4:87

value
24673
script pubkey
OP_0 OP_PUSHBYTES_20 1ad8e9e947b8dc3fd27c52a0be6cd1c575042740
address
bc1qrtvwn628hrwrl5nu22stumx3c46sgf6qdk2cj3
transaction
d7f7c8107121371e4e90a860e5a8a38476443628e3286a84e1ffbe3bc17fd6f4
confirmations
160163
spent
true